It's a NiMH battery. You should not let it discharge completely, and can top it up as often as you like. I've had mine for going on 3 years and I store it in a cool dry place (discharges slower in colder temperatures) and if I am not diving I recharge it fully every 3 weeks or so. So far, the battery has lost none of its charge and the burn time is the same as new.
